What is Soil Water Holding Capacity Chart?

The Soil Water Holding Capacity Chart is a critical tool for understanding the ability of soil to retain water, which is essential for agricultural planning, landscaping, and environmental management. This chart provides a detailed breakdown of how different soil types, such as sandy, loamy, or clay soils, hold water. By using this chart, farmers and environmental scientists can make informed decisions about irrigation schedules, crop selection, and soil amendments. For instance, sandy soils have low water retention, requiring more frequent irrigation, while clay soils retain water longer but may lead to waterlogging. The chart is indispensable for optimizing water usage, especially in regions facing water scarcity, and ensures sustainable agricultural practices.

Why use this Soil Water Holding Capacity Chart?

The Soil Water Holding Capacity Chart addresses specific challenges faced in soil and water management. For instance, over-irrigation can lead to water wastage and soil erosion, while under-irrigation can stress crops and reduce yields. This chart provides precise data to mitigate these issues by helping users understand the water retention properties of their soil. Additionally, it aids in identifying soil types that may require amendments, such as adding organic matter to sandy soils to improve water retention. By using this chart, users can achieve better water management, enhance crop productivity, and contribute to sustainable agricultural practices. Its value lies in its ability to provide actionable insights tailored to specific soil and water conditions.
